A/C Compressor vs Condenser: What's the Difference?

TL;DR Summary

  • The A/C compressor pressurizes and circulates refrigerant through the system.
  • The condenser releases heat from the refrigerant, usually at the front of the vehicle.
  • Both can cause poor cooling, but leaks, noises, pressure readings, and visual damage help distinguish between them.

Introduction

When a vehicle's air conditioning stops cooling, the compressor and condenser are two of the first parts people ask about. They are both major A/C components, but they do very different jobs. Replacing the wrong one can be expensive and frustrating, especially if the real issue is a leak, clutch problem, electrical fault, blocked condenser, or low refrigerant charge.

Problem Explanation

A/C diagnosis can be tricky because multiple failures produce the same customer complaint: warm air from the vents. Low refrigerant can prevent the compressor from engaging. A damaged condenser can leak refrigerant or restrict heat transfer. A failing compressor can make noise, seize, or fail to create proper pressure. Electrical controls, pressure switches, fans, and expansion devices can also affect cooling.

The compressor and condenser should be evaluated as part of the full A/C system, not as isolated guesses.

Educational Explanation

The A/C compressor is driven by the engine belt or an electric motor, depending on the vehicle. Its job is to compress refrigerant and move it through the system. If the compressor fails internally, the system may not build pressure, may make grinding or knocking noises, or may spread debris through the A/C lines.

The A/C condenser sits in front of the radiator on most vehicles. Hot, high-pressure refrigerant flows through it, and airflow helps remove heat. Road debris, corrosion, impact damage, clogged fins, or leaks can prevent the condenser from doing its job.

In simple terms, the compressor moves and pressurizes refrigerant; the condenser cools that refrigerant after compression. The system needs both to work correctly.

Step-by-Step Guidance

  1. Check whether the compressor clutch engages, if equipped.
  2. Inspect the condenser for oily residue, bent fins, corrosion, or impact damage.
  3. Confirm radiator and condenser fans operate when commanded.
  4. Use proper A/C gauges to compare low-side and high-side pressures.
  5. Check for refrigerant leaks before replacing major components.
  6. If compressor failure is confirmed, inspect for debris and follow the service procedure for related parts.
  7. If condenser damage or leakage is confirmed, replace the condenser and properly service the system.

Key Takeaways

  • The compressor is the pump; the condenser is the heat exchanger.
  • Warm air alone does not prove either part is bad.
  • Leaks, pressure readings, noises, and visible damage guide the diagnosis.
  • Correct fitment matters because A/C parts can vary by engine, trim, refrigerant system, and production date.

FAQ Section

Can a bad condenser damage the compressor?

It can contribute to compressor strain if airflow is blocked or system pressures are abnormal. Leaks can also allow low refrigerant operation, which may reduce lubrication.

Can I replace only the compressor?

Sometimes, but not always. If the compressor failed internally, the system may require additional parts and flushing per the service procedure.

How do I know if the condenser is leaking?

Look for oily residue, visible damage, corrosion, or dye at the condenser. A proper leak test is the best confirmation.
